Re: 82 Camaro Stainless Headers
Randy, the reasonable price for custom stainless headers is $3K or there about. Never know something used can pop up.
If you are going to put down that kind of change you want them customized to your engine combination. More than likely what you have is close for development, may try the headman header believe they have a step and may also be four into one. Don't think their flat collector is all that great an idea. The advice I took was to live with the header you have until the engine where you want it. Headers are the last high dollar part to purchase. Unless what you have is out to lunch they will add some icing to the cake. If your engine is good then it's time. Mark at Performance welding does a good job but unless he has a jig you will need to bring your car to him. (He is really good with Mopars.) Calvin Elston is really good but unless he recently got one does not have a jig for 3rd generation Camaros. He builds four into one and tri-y designs. You may be able to do something with Jere Stahl, but not sure. There are some others. Best of Luck!
